I am unable to choose the "Recipient" column header in the Thread Pane in a folder named anything but "Sent" or "Draft"

I am an IMAP user. The primary reason that I use IMAP is so that all of my mail
is backed up at the server level. Especially important is the ability to save
all my Sent mail in IMAP folders.
One other thing....I send close to 1,000 emails per month.
Because of this, I prefer to store my sent mail in an IMAP directory structure
as follows:
Sent
2001
Nov
Dec
2002
Jan
Feb
Mar
......
The problem is that because of this UI bug (I assume it is a bug after reading
the UI Specs http://www.mozilla.org/mailnews/specs/threepane/#Thread) I cannot
see the Recipient column for any of the archived Sent mail (since the folder
name is not "Sent" or "Drafts".
This makes it almost impossible for me to search through these folders and find
mail when I need it.
I know this is not really a major bug to you....cause I can still use the
program (and love it). But it is a major hassle for me. :)
Reproducible: Always
Steps to Reproduce:
1. Create a mail folder named "Foo"
2. At the far right of the Thread Pane, use the column selector widget to try to
select the "Recipient" column
3. You will note that "Recipient" is not one of the choices that you can
checkmark. So you cannot select it.
4. Go to the "Sent" mail folder. Note that "Recipient" IS one of the choices.
Actual Results:
I cannot see the Recipient Column in my Foo directory
Expected Results:
Mozilla should allow me to check "on" the "Recipient" column for any type of
mail folder.
